It's also close to smithing-related amenities. Magic-users will make good use of Hjerim, which has an Arcane Enhancer and can be upgraded to include an Alchemy lab. Hjerim in Windhelm (Cost: 8000 to 12000 gold to buy, 9000 gold to upgrade) To buy Honeyside, talk to the steward of Riften's Jarl, Anuriel, after completing The Raid / Skooma Trade quests. You can equip Honeyside with an enchanting table, which Whiterun lacks. Honeyside is also an affordable bit of property, provided you don't go flashing tons of gold before you ask to make your purchase. Honeyside in Riften (Cost: 5000 to 8000 gold to buy, 4300 to upgrade) Ask Proventus Avenicci, the Jarl's right-hand man, for permission to buy it once you finish the Bleak Falls Barrow quest. Breezehome in Whiterun (Cost: 5000 gold to buy, 1800 gold to upgrade)īreezehome is almost certainly the first home you'll own, and one of the most useful since Whiterun is one of Skyrim's major hubs. The cost scales upwards according to how much gold you have on-hand. You're also required to complete certain quests and / or be at a certain point in the game's storyline. Since homes are in or near cities, you'll the respective Jarls' clearance before you're allowed to buy.

  • Your spouse and family can live in your houses, and move around to different houses if you ask them to.
  • Containers placed in your house are "safe," meaning the contents will never be shifted or reset (by contrast, stuff stored in containers outside your house may go missing).
  • You can place containers (treasure chests, cupboards, wardrobes, etc) in your house, which you can use to store stuff you'd rather not lug around.
  • If you have a taste for alchemy, you can buy an Alchemy Lab for your house (in most cases).
  • You won't gain these bonuses if you're afflicted with lycanthropy (werewolf-ism), however. This grants you 15% more experience for eight hours.
  • If you're married and sleep in the same building as your spouse, you'll earn the "Lover's Comfort" bonus.

  • Sleeping in a house you own gives you the Well Rested bonus, which grants you 10% more experience for eight in-game hours.
  • There are many good reasons to own real estate in Skyrim: Skyrim Special Edition has no shortage of homes for you to choose, and thankfully moving in is simpler than pulling up stakes in real life. In this guide, we'll walk you through buying a house in Skyrim.
